Management Behaviour Profile

 

Whom

For individuals who want to understand and gain awareness of their management behaviour, Vaughan Govier’s Management Behaviour Profile is a personality assessment which shows a view of personality preferences and managerial behaviours.

Based on the Enneagram of personality, the tool shows a person more than just their static personality. It provides deep self awareness and inner development.

Why

Do you seek peace in your environment or are you confrontational? Are you self-confident, self-controlled or self-absorbed? Do you seek to understand people or the world? You may be a little of everything, but your dominating trait defines how you work. Whatever your personality, it affects the people in your environment.

What

The Management Behaviour Profile is a powerful feedback tool that analyses your personality. It uses questionnaire to understand management behaviour in conducive and stressed environments. Unlike normal typologies, we do not force-categorise personalities nor limit a person’s categorisation. Instead, each personality is elaborated through its unique traits.

Our Management Behaviour Profile is simple to administer. Each person will be registered and receive an email that includes a link to an online questionnaire. Once the person completes the questionnaire, the results will be sent directly to us and we will prepare the report.

The report is presented through an individual briefing. These individual briefings are the most valuable part of the process and ensure full value is derived from the profile.

Management Behaviour Profile Journey

Management Behaviour Profile Journey

STEP 1: Our Worldview

Our personality is the result of nine influences known as the Nine Types. We have all nine influences to varying degrees. The dominant ones are seen more often and characterise our preferences or natural behaviour. The weaker influences are rarely seen and characterise unnatural or difficult behaviours.

STEP 2: Our Relationships

The influences on our personality drive our relationships with others. It influences our self-image, how we want others to respond to us and how we are likely to respond when people don’t respond this way. In step 2 we reveal how our personality influences helps and hinders our relationships with others.

STEP 3: Our Energies

We all have a range of behaviours and characteristics that we exhibit under different levels of stress or as our personal energy levels change. We may be happy when we are relaxed and revitalised. We may be grumpy when we are stressed and tired. Each type responds differently to changes in our personal energy. The tool show how a person is likely to change in response to different levels of stress or energy.

STEP 4: Our Competencies

As managers, we have inherent preferences and preferred behaviours which are based on our personality influences. Our Competencies section show how each different influence is likely to show in a person’s management and leadership competencies. Vaughan Govier is able to customised the understanding of each influence with a company’s in-house competencies.

Some of Vaughan Govier’s Competencies include:

  • Attention to Detail
  • Compliance Focus
  • Learning Agility
  • Effective Communication • Influencing Others
  • Providing Leadership
  • Politically Savvy
  • Drive for Results

STEP 5: Our Identity

Vaughan Govier’s Management Behaviour Profile is ultimately a self-discovery journey. There is no greater journey than the journey one takes understanding and discovering the inner motivations and behaviours. As we do, we can uncover areas we need development and create more self-awareness of our identity as a result.
